We’re Hiring a Postdoctoral Scientist (Machine Learning) !
About the job
Job Summary
Join Quantemol to advance the frontiers of plasma science through the application of machine learning. You will design and implement algorithms to predict physical and chemical properties, and develop methods to expedite simulation times in plasma modelling. Working closely with scientists and software developers, your work will drive innovative computational tools and high-impact research. This is a full-time position based in London (hybrid working model with around 2-4 office days per month), with a salary range of £35,000 to £45,000.
Responsibilities
- Design and implement machine learning models for property prediction and plasma simulation.
- Develop algorithms to accelerate complex plasma modelling workflows.
- Collaborate with scientists to integrate ML-driven predictions into Quantemol’s software platforms.
- Present findings at international conferences, workshops and to clients; publish research outcomes in peer-reviewed journals.
- Contribute to project planning, reporting, and achievement of research milestones.
- Participate in consultancy projects involving machine learning applications to plasma science.
- Work closely with software developers to deploy robust and efficient ML pipelines.
- Contribute to a collaborative, interdisciplinary research environment.
